Dodecyl Gallate is a long-chain alkyl gallate and phenolic antioxidant commonly used in food-related antioxidant systems, cosmetic formulations, pharmaceutical research, chemical synthesis, and specialty formulations. It is valued for its gallic acid ester structure, lipophilic character, and suitability for formulations requiring oxidation-control support.
Dodecyl Gallate, also known as Lauryl Gallate or dodecyl 3,4,5-trihydroxybenzoate, belongs to the gallate ester family. Compared with shorter-chain gallates, its longer dodecyl chain provides greater fat solubility, making it especially relevant for oil-based, lipid-containing, and specialty antioxidant systems.
Key Product Information
Attribute | Description |
Product Name | Dodecyl Gallate |
Chemical Name | Dodecyl 3,4,5-trihydroxybenzoate |
Synonyms | Lauryl Gallate, Gallic acid dodecyl ester, Dodecyl 3,4,5-trihydroxybenzoate |
CAS Number | 1166-52-5 |
EC Number | 214-620-6 |
Molecular Formula | C19H30O5 |
Molecular Weight | 338.44 g/mol |
Appearance | White to off-white crystalline powder, depending on specification |
Main Components | Dodecyl gallate |
Main Function | Phenolic antioxidant, stabilizing agent, formulation ingredient, chemical intermediate |
Typical Use Areas | Food-related antioxidant systems, cosmetics, personal care, pharmaceutical research, chemical synthesis, analytical standards, and specialty formulations |
PubChem identifies Dodecyl Gallate as a gallate ester with molecular formula C19H30O5. Sigma-Aldrich lists Dodecyl Gallate, also known as Lauryl Gallate, under CAS 1166-52-5, and lists the EC number as 214-620-6.

Typical Applications
Food-Related Antioxidant Systems
Dodecyl Gallate is commonly associated with antioxidant applications in food-related systems, particularly where oxidative stability of oils, fats, lipid ingredients, or fat-containing formulations is important. It may be evaluated for use in oil-based systems, fat-rich formulations, and specialty antioxidant blends. Any commercial use in food or beverage products should comply with local food additive regulations, approved use categories, dosage limits, labeling requirements, and product-grade standards.
Cosmetics and Personal Care
Dodecyl Gallate can be used in cosmetic and personal care formulations where antioxidant protection and formulation stabilization are desired. Its lipophilic profile makes it suitable for creams, lotions, balms, oils, emulsions, serums, masks, and other skincare or personal care systems containing oils or oxidation-sensitive ingredients.
Antioxidant and Stabilization Systems
Because Dodecyl Gallate contains multiple phenolic hydroxyl groups and a long alkyl chain, it is suitable for antioxidant-positioned systems requiring both phenolic activity and oil-phase compatibility. It may help support the stability of formulations containing oils, lipids, fragrances, fat-soluble actives, or other oxidation-sensitive components.
Chemical Synthesis and Research
Dodecyl Gallate is suitable for chemical research, synthesis, and analytical applications. It may be used as a phenolic building block, gallate ester reference compound, antioxidant model compound, or intermediate in specialty chemical development.
